Research On Driving Circuit Of Piezoelectric Ceramics

Optical fiber wave plates are the basic devices for optical fiber communication,optical fiber sensing and all optical signal processing systems.The performance of optical wave plate depends on the characteristics of the piezoelectric ceramic,and the performance of the piezoelectric ceramic depends on its drive circuit.In this thesis,the driving circuits of piezoelectric ceramics have been studied deeply,and the fiber-based wave plate based on piezoelectric ceramics has been fabricated.The concrete work is as follows:(1)The characteristics of the piezoelectric ceramic and the typical driving circuit are analyzed.In order to meet the requirements that the optical fiber wave plates can achieve a variety of polarization states conversion,two types of driving circuits are designed,which are used for digital voltage control and analog voltage control,respectively.(2)The driving circuit has been fabricated according to the schematic diagram,and the drive circuit has been modified according to the problem we found in the experiments.The feasibility of the two types of driving circuits is tested.On comparison,the analog voltage regulator control circuit is selected as the experimental circuit.(3)A wave plate system has been designed and built,and the performance of piezoelectric ceramic driving circuit has been tested.The experimental results show that the designed analog voltage regulator control driving circuit can drive the piezoelectric ceramics well and control the polarization state of the light passing through the fiber.
